If you are one of those who have to go out of their houses to work and earn money, to buy goods for the family, or those who have to visit the hospital for a check-up, there are several things experts want you to remember for you to be safe against the coronavirus. Here are some of those. 

DO NOT TOUCH THINGS ACCESSED BY THE PUBLIC

Things such as doorknobs, chairs, and pens are often available for public use. Unfortunately, you will never know if the person who used or touched the object before you is positive with the virus or not.

Given this reason, it is a must to remember not to touch things like these as much as possible. In touching or pressing things, try to use your elbow instead. But if you have to use your hands, better to make sure to sanitize or wash it after to make sure no coronavirus will get to you. 

ALWAYS CONSIDER SOCIAL DISTANCING

According to the experts, the coronavirus can be transmitted from one person to another through small droplets of body fluids excreted from the nose and mouth whenever an infected person exhales or coughs. Once another person becomes physically close to the patient and got exposed to his fluids, the higher their risk of getting inflicted too. 

Since distance plays a huge and important part in transferring the virus, researchers say that social distancing is a must if we want to contain it. As reported by the Medical News Todaypeople should always keep at least a 6-foot distance towards other people. We will never know who are infected and those who are not, so better keep your distance even to your closest friends.

DO NOT SHARE MEALS

Since the coronavirus can spread through saliva, sharing meals, even to your family is not advisable. Though it may be fun to share foods with your loved ones, to have your own plate whenever you eat your meal is still the safest thing to do.
